/ Check-in [4f315e4a]
Login

Many hyperlinks are disabled.
Use anonymous login to enable hyperlinks.

Overview
Comment:Add extra defenses against strategically corrupt databases to fts3/4.
Downloads: Tarball | ZIP archive | SQL archive
Timelines: family | ancestors | descendants | both | branch-3.19
Files: files | file ages | folders
SHA3-256:4f315e4a3d15b9196924db10dee9c1444964fc4590a153950bab9b1ec3ca4f0e
User & Date: drh 2018-12-19 01:44:50
Context
2018-12-19
14:44
Fix a crash that can follow an OOM in fts3 on this branch. check-in: de078148 user: dan tags: branch-3.19
01:44
Add extra defenses against strategically corrupt databases to fts3/4. check-in: 4f315e4a user: drh tags: branch-3.19
2018-11-03
16:51
Add extra defenses against strategically corrupt databases to fts3/4. check-in: d44318f5 user: dan tags: trunk
2018-03-16
07:49
Fix a problem in test script thread001.test causing a spurious "-1 files were left open" error when run separately. Cherrypick of [1774f1c3b]. check-in: 6cf8172d user: dan tags: branch-3.19
Changes
Unified Diffs Side-by-Side Diffs Patch

Changes to ext/fts3/fts3.c.

Changes to ext/fts3/fts3_write.c.

Added test/fts3corrupt4.test.

Changes to test/permutations.test.